Abstract

Research projects on the development of ocean measurement systems are surveyed focusing on a series of projects in the Research Institute for Applied Mechanics, Kyushu University. A wave rider buoy for measuring directional distribution of the wave energy, a spar buoy for wind and wave measurements, subsurface buoy systems for the ocean current research, surface buoy system for the research on the upper ocean mixed layer and underwater robots for space continuous measurements of the current and chemical properties such as dissolved CO2 are introduced.
